Enhancing Documentation with Mermaid.js: Visualizing Concepts Made Easy
Benefits of Mermaid.js:
- Improved Comprehension: Mermaid.js empowers technical writers to express ideas visually, making complex concepts easier to grasp. By utilizing diagrams and flowcharts, readers can quickly understand relationships, processes, and hierarchies.
- Streamlined Documentation Process: With Mermaid.js, creating diagrams becomes effortless. The syntax is intuitive and straightforward, allowing writers to focus on content rather than spending excessive time on formatting and designing visuals.
- Platform Independence: Mermaid.js works on various platforms, including web browsers and markdown editors. Regardless of your preferred documentation tool, Mermaid.js seamlessly integrates into your workflow, making it a versatile choice for different documentation environments.
Using Mermaid.js in Documentation:
- Installation: To start using Mermaid.js, you need to include the Mermaid.js library in your project. You can either download it directly or link to the hosted version. Once included, you’re ready to create stunning diagrams!
- Syntax: Mermaid.js employs a simple and human-readable syntax to define diagrams. The syntax resembles plain text and utilizes keywords to represent different diagram elements. For example, “graph” represents a flowchart, “sequenceDiagram” represents a sequence diagram, and so on. By combining these keywords with specific instructions, you can create various types of diagrams.
- Diagram Types: Mermaid.js supports a wide range of diagram types, including flowcharts, sequence diagrams, class diagrams, state diagrams, and more. Each diagram type has its own set of keywords and syntax, enabling you to visualize different aspects of your documentation.
- Customization: Mermaid.js offers customization options to tailor your diagrams to match your documentation’s style and branding. You can modify colors, fonts, shapes, and styles to ensure consistency and visual harmony throughout your documentation.
Mermaid.js opens up a world of possibilities for enhancing technical documentation. By incorporating diagrams and flowcharts, you can augment the clarity and effectiveness of your content. With its easy-to-use syntax and seamless integration, Mermaid.js empowers technical writers to create visually compelling diagrams that resonate with readers. So why settle for plain text when you can captivate your audience with visually engaging documentation? Give Mermaid.js a try and witness how it transforms your documentation into an informative and visually appealing experience.